Campsite #E223 Features: Back-In parking, 50 amp hookup, Picnic Table, RV Site, Trailer Site, Pets Allowed, Drinking Water

@ArnolG36C06E99 · Camped on Jun 28, 2025 at Campsite #E223
Make sure to carry lots of ant spray/killer, as they are 'atrocious', invading your vehicles, campers and anything that touches the ground. If you leave your watercraft in the water at the inside-park boat ramp, be warned, you may have buzzards come aboard, even with the fake owls standing guard. The trees/bushes along the camp banks need to be cut and trimmed as they are beginning to block lakeside views of the water. Even with the drawbacks(if you want to call them that) I had a great 2 weeks and will be returning next year.The staff and maintenance team at Alley Creek Campgrounds are courteous and polite and do what they can to make your stay as pleasantly as possible.
@Catherine87393 · Camped on Apr 7, 2024 at Campsite #E223
Bathroom and shower facilities need complete remodeling. They were not user-friendly as it is impossible to shower and dress without getting everything wet. Using restroom requires walking on wet floor if someone has showered before. Roads, driveways and camping areas were well-maintained.
@WhitneyP242 · Camped on Jul 29, 2021 at Campsite #E223
We really loved this park. It's quiet and not over crowed. The gate workers were extremely pleasant. This is on a beautiful lake. Our only complaint was maintenance. It seems as though there isn't much being done around the park maintenance wise. The grass has not been mowed in clearly some time. The shower house set up is nice, water was hot, and the second bath house is air conditioned....but again...the bath houses could have used a little sprucing up as well. Ants were awful (got in our cars and trailers) so bring poision with you.....which again I believe is due to lack of maintenance. This place would be almost perfect if someone would put a little TLC into it. We will likely visit again to see if things have improved.
@PamN524 · Camped on Mar 14, 2021 at Campsite #E223
Beautiful campground surrounded by tall pine trees. Short drive to Jefferson where exploring some unique Texas history is a must, and nearby Caddo Lake is a great paddling experience. Caught several fish on the shoreline at our campsite. Only issue was an ant invasion, so treat your site when you arrive. We will definitely return!
